  "account": "Nepalis residing in South Korea are taking action to aid their flood-stricken homeland, as the catastrophic flooding in Nepal and China impacts the Korean region. Nepali residents are mobilizing to send relief funds and arrange memorial spaces, while tour operators worry about the effects on Nepal's travel industry, particularly as they approach the peak Himalayan trekking season.\n\nAccording to reports from the Hankook Ilbo, around 20 Nepali migrant workers from Sudurpashchim Province contributed varying amounts of South Korean won to the Nepali government's Prime Minister Disaster Relief Fund. Raising a total of 920,000 won, the donations were made on Saturday. Sudurpashchim Province is located in Nepal's westernmost region, approximately 900 kilometers away from the flood-affected Nuwakot area.\n\nOne contributor expressed their desire to assist their homeland during this difficult time, despite living far from the disaster zone and having no family members directly impacted by the flooding. The story highlights the concern within the Nepali community in South Korea regarding the potential fallout for the tourism industry due to the ongoing flood crisis in Nepal.",
